Sheriff Sales
What is a Sheriff Sale?
- A public auction of property repossessed in the event of an unpaid obligation, and is generally done because a mortgage lender repossessed the property and will try to sell it.
- A sheriff sale may be held for properties seized to satisfy judgement liens or tax liens
- Sheriff Sales occur every 2nd and 4th Wednesday of the month-at the Sheriff's Office Target Room located inside the Investigative doors at 2684 Development Dr, Green Bay
- Bidders are required to have 10% of their bid in cash, or certified check at the time of the sale. (Certified checks involving Sheriff Sales are made payable to the Brown County Clerk of Courts.)
- The balance is due at the time of the confirmation hearing.
- The court has the final say in all sales.
- Opening bids are usually made by the plaintiff or their attorney.
- Once the opening bid is made, others are welcome to bid on the properties.
- The property will be awarded to the highest bidder.
- The amount of the deposit is 10% of the bid unless otherwise identified in the terms and conditions set forth in the Notice of Foreclosure Sale.
- A receipt for the deposit will be provided to the successful bidder.
- The Brown County Circuit Court will hold a Confirmation of Sale hearing at a later date.
- Successful bidders may contact the Clerk of Courts to determine when the Confirmation of Sale hearing date is scheduled and may also check the Wisconsin Circuit Court Access (CCAP)
- If the court confirms the sale, the successful bidder must pay the balance of the bid within the specified time period set forth in the terms and conditions of the Notice of Foreclosure Sale (usually 10 days) or the successful bidder forfeits their deposit.
- After the Court’s confirmation of sale, the successful bidder can take possession of the property.
- If the defendant in the mortgage foreclosure action occupies the property, and the new owner wishes to remove them, the new owner must obtain from the Courts a Writ of Assistance which will allow the Sheriff’s Office to remove the parties.
